VIDEO: Why Alonso retired from Mexican GP

We're not sure exactly when Fernando Alonso's luck ran out, maybe it was somewhere in late 2012. The Spaniard's most recent hapless outing came at the Mexican Grand Prix as he was forced to retire after sustaining damage as a result of two other drivers' crash!
